No. 9: Kentucky 81, Massachusetts 74 (NCAA Tournament Final Four: March 30, 1996 in Continental Arena, East Rutherford, N.J.)

Mark Story's comment: In a game that many believed was 1996’s de facto national title game, UK was ranked No. 2, while John Calipari and UMass were No. 1. The matchup proved one of the most intensely fought college basketball games ever played. Avenging an early-season loss to Marcus Camby and crew, UK prevailed with – of all people – Mark Pope making the game’s pivotal two late foul shots.

Excerpt from the original game story: Kentucky (33-2) did not perform with textbook precision. The Cats missed six of 10 free throws during a stretch when a 15-point second-half lead shrank to 63-60. Almost five stubborn minutes remained.

Mark Pope rode to the rescue, making six of six free throws in the final six minutes. The shots came with UK clinging to leads of five, three and three points.

"I was thinking I'd better make these or I won't be able to go back to Lexington," Pope said with a smile.
